<br /> <br />Narrative for 10205 201st Ave NW, Elk River, MN <br />Terrence (Terry) Nowak <br />763-744-8833 <br />Detailed Description/Scope of the Project Add a 60’ x 144’ pole building to this 25 acre property. <br />• What is being proposed? <br />o Per the ordinance, I am allowed (2) accessory buildings on this 25 acre property. I am asking for an ordinance <br />amendment to allow for a 3rd accessory 60’ x 144’ building. <br />• What are the reasons/purpose for the proposed Ordinance Amendment? <br />o My plans for this 3rd accessory building is to use it for storage and repair work on my collection of historical farm <br />tractors, implements and small construction equipment. <br />o The existing (2) accessory buildings are in good repair and structural sound and therefore I do not want to tear <br />them down to accommodate the ordinance. <br /> The 30’x 50’ pole building would be used long term to house the animals. <br /> The 24’ x 24’ detached garage would be used long term to house some of my collection. <br />o With adding the 3rd accessory building, the square footage of accessory buildings will be approx. 10800 ft^2 (32% <br />less than maximum allowed). <br />What has changed to warrant the Ordnance Amendment? <br />• I purchased the property in July 2014 under the belief that the property was zoned 101-Ag (per the counties Beacon <br />Property Search website) and in researching that with the county, it I was clear to me that I had complete freedom to build <br />any buildings. <br />• Since purchasing the property, I have unknowingly brought it into compliance with the city ordinance. The following <br />structures were removed: (1) 12’ x 50’ mobile home, (4) ~30’ x 100’greenhouses and a 6’ x 12’ small shed. <br /> <br />• What are the benefits to the city? Increase the tax base for the property. <br /> <br /> <br />
